Skip to content

test-googlebatch-true-api #7

test-googlebatch-true-api

test-googlebatch-true-api #7

Workflow file for this run

name: test-googlebatch-true-api
on:
workflow_dispatch:
jobs:
testing-true-api:
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v4
- uses: actions/setup-python@v4
with:
python-version: '3.11'
- name: Install poetry
run: pip install poetry
- name: Determine dependencies
run: poetry lock
- name: Install dependencies
run: poetry install
- id: 'auth'
uses: 'google-github-actions/auth@v1'
with:
credentials_json: '${{ secrets.GCP_SA_KEY }}'
- name: 'Set up Cloud SDK'
uses: 'google-github-actions/setup-gcloud@v1'
- name: 'Use gcloud CLI'
run: 'gcloud info'
- name: Run pytest
run: |
poetry run pytest tests/tests_true_api.py -v